I'm a huge fan of the Axe II. Best digital effects processor on the planet. But I'm more impressed with Pete's skills! True genuine talent here. One think for everyone to keep in mind is that the guitar and pup selection make a huge difference in tone. When comparing amp tones, I prefer to use the same guitar in same pup position to truly here the differences between amp models. In some cases the change in guitar makes a bigger difference than the change in the amp.
